File consists of a program and recording of a concert by the University Singers, conducted by Lee Willingham, in Walter Hall.
Program:
- Concertino no. 1 in G major / G.B. Pergolesi
- The magnificat / Pergolesi
- My spirit sang all day ; Clear and gentle stream / Gerald Finzi
- Three French Canadian folk songs / R.S. Eaton
- Requiescat / Gordon Steinberg
- She's like the swallow / arr. Arthur Harcourt
- Harbour grace / arr. Keith Bissell
- Mary Ann / arr. Keith Bissell
- Three songs of love and loneliness / Nancy Telfer
- Ride the chariot / arr. WIlliam Henry Smith
- Nobody knows the trouble / arr. Rowland Pack, John Barron.
